Rüther builds own production

Groundbreaking of the new building from the Almi Group

The subsidiary company of the Almi Group – Rüther Gewürze GmbH starts the construction of the new production facility in Menden. The site is built according to the latest standards and requirements. Over 60 people were present at the ground-breaking ceremony on March 13th 2024, especially for the managing director Katharina Kullick and the Almi management Alexander Mittermayr and Karl Reingruber was this an important day.

Rüther Gewürze is an energetic company since over 30 years, focused on customized production, adjustment and further processing as well as the development of oleoresins, essential oils and flavors.

Since the founding of the company in 1993 in Dortmund in just a small office the company evolved more and more over the years. This constant growth of the company due to the steady increases of the Customer base and the extenuation of the products has now reached a new section. The new company building will cover an area of 3,000 m², providing abundantly space for production, warehouse, office and laboratory.

The relocation of the company headquarters to Menden not only creates more space for Rüther's production, but also new jobs, and thus also supports the city's economy, which is very supportive of this project.

"For us, the new building at the Menden site represents a forward-looking strategic realignment of our German subsidiaries, which we can consolidate in one location with good connections and infrastructure," says Karl Reingruber, Managing Director of the Almi Group.
